What exactly is AI SEO, and how does it differ from traditional SEO?
AI SEO is a strategic approach to building brand visibility in an environment where users increasingly turn to Artificial Intelligence for answers. It encompasses technical website optimization, content creation, and reputation building designed to ensure that Large Language Models (LLMs)—such as Google AI Overviews, ChatGPT, Gemini, and Perplexity—can accurately interpret your brand and include it in their responses.
Traditional SEO vs. AI SEO: The Core Differences
| Feature | Traditional SEO | AI SEO |
| Primary Focus | Visibility in Search Engine Results Pages (SERPs). | Visibility in AI-generated responses and conversational interfaces. |
| Core Drivers | Keywords, technical health, backlinks, site speed, and domain authority. | Context, semantics, brand reputation, and external "trust signals." |
| Algorithms | Google’s ranking systems (evaluating structure and E-E-A-T). | Large Language Models (evaluating the "meaning" and "reliability" of a brand). |
| Goal | Higher rankings for specific search queries. | Being cited, recommended, and summarized as a primary source by AI. |
AI SEO is not a replacement for traditional SEO—it is an evolution. While 90% of global users still use traditional Google Search, the rollout of Google AI Overviews has led to a drop of up to 25% in clicks for certain organic results. This happens because AI-generated answers often satisfy the user's intent immediately. A complementary strategy is essential to remain visible in both worlds.

Does AI SEO work for every type of business—e-commerce, B2B, services, or publishing?
Yes. AI SEO is effective for all business models—including e-commerce, B2B, service providers, publishers, and personal brands. However, the approach varies significantly because the questions users ask AI differ depending on the industry.
AI SEO is not a "one-size-fits-all" solution. It is an evolution of classic SEO that considers how Large Language Models (LLMs) interpret brands, products, and content across different contexts. Therefore, an AI SEO strategy must be tailored to how users frame their queries within your specific sector.
E-commerce – AI as a shopping assistant
In AI Search, users frequently seek:
Product recommendations and comparisons ("What should I choose for...?").
Top-rated models in specific categories.
Reviews and curated lists.
AI can identify specific brands, stores, products, and sources. For e-commerce, AI SEO means:
Boosting visibility in generative recommendations.
Strengthening the reputation of categories and products.
Appearing in problem-solving and high-intent purchase queries.
Optimizing product data and content for seamless LLM processing.
Securing a new "placement" for product exposure.
B2B – AI as a knowledge source and decision driver
In B2B, users ask for:
The best industry solutions.
Expert advice and process optimization.
Tools, workflows, and vendor recommendations.
LLMs analyze substantive content, case studies, expert publications, and overall credibility (including testimonials and third-party mentions). AI SEO for B2B focuses on:
Building authority in the specific sources that AI cites.
Developing expert-led content and in-depth Q&A modules.
Strengthening E-E-A-T signals and professional citations.
Analyzing the contexts in which AI recommends specific providers.
Services – AI as a decision starting point
For service-based businesses, users often ask:
"Who is the best at...?" or "Who do you recommend for...?"
"How do I choose the right specialist for...?"
AI models point to specific companies if they recognize their reputation across trusted sources. AI SEO for services relies on:
Building local and topical visibility.
Amplifying brand mentions and verified reviews.
Creating consistent content that addresses real customer pain points.
Establishing a brand presence in industry publications and comparisons.
Publishing & content services – AI as an information aggregator
In this sector, AI often:
Summarizes content and cites original sources.
Recommends articles for further reading.
Uses publications to construct its primary answers.
AI SEO for publishers focuses on:
- Content semantics and structured data.
Proper citation mapping and strategic linking.
The editorial quality of materials.
Optimization for informational and analytical prompts.
Why does AI SEO work across all industries?
Regardless of the category, users are moving their research phase to AI. For AI Search, the business category is less important than:
Content quality.
Brand reputation.
External trust signals.
Context (how effectively the brand solves the user's problem).

Which website and content elements influence whether AI will cite my brand?
An LLM’s trust in a brand is not the result of a single factor; it is a combination of content quality, source credibility, and a consistent, strong brand image. Unlike traditional search algorithms, AI analyzes meaning, relationships, and brand reputation across multiple sources. Therefore, AI trust is built through a synergy of both on-site and off-site elements.
1. Jakość i struktura treści, które AI potrafi interpretować
LLM-y lepiej rozumieją treści, które są:
- merytoryczne i kompletne,
- jasno uporządkowane (nagłówki, listy, sekcje krok po kroku),
- zdefiniowane (AI uwielbia definicje i precyzyjne pojęcia),
- logiczne semantycznie (powiązania między podstronami, tematami i kategoriami).
AI chętniej cytuje treści, które odpowiadają na pytania użytkowników wprost, dlatego warto stosować:
- sekcje Q&A,
- listy rekomendacji,
- instrukcje,
- wyjaśnienia koncepcji.
To elementy, które LLM-y łatwo streszczają i włączają do odpowiedzi.
2. Dane strukturalne i kontekst techniczny strony
Aby AI mogła poprawnie interpretować markę, ważne są również elementy techniczne:
- poprawnie wdrożone dane strukturalne (schema.org),
- breadcrumbs,
- logiczne linkowanie wewnętrzne,
- czysty i łatwy do crawlowania kod,
- szybkość działania i stabilność strony,
- brak błędów indeksacji.
Modele AI korzystają z informacji o strukturze strony, aby zrozumieć:
- hierarchię treści,
- powiązania merytoryczne,
- zakres ekspertyzy marki.
3. Elementy E-E-A-T, czyli sygnały wiarygodności i doświadczenia
Zaufanie AI mocno wynika z sygnałów, które tradycyjnie budują reputację:
- autorzy podpisani imieniem, nazwiskiem i kompetencjami,
- aktualizacje treści,
- cytowanie źródeł,
- prezentacja doświadczenia zespołu,
- case studies,
- opinie i recenzje,
- przejrzyste informacje o firmie (kontakt, właściciel, dane rejestrowe).
Modele analizują je, aby ocenić, czy marka jest wiarygodna i może być rekomendowana w odpowiedziach.
4. Reputacja poza stroną
AI nie polega wyłącznie na Twojej domenie, ale sięga po informacje z wielu miejsc, np.:
- portali branżowych,
- artykułów eksperckich,
- recenzji,
- porównań,
- serwisów opiniotwórczych,
- social mediów,
- baz wiedzy i Q&A.
Dlatego na zaufanie AI istotnie wpływa również to, jak marka jest przedstawiana poza własną stroną. Im więcej jakościowych treści na zewnętrznych stronach, tym większa szansa, że LLM uzna markę za wartościową.
5. Spójność informacji w całym ekosystemie
LLM-y szczególnie cenią spójność:
- tych samych danych kontaktowych,
- spójnych opisów produktów i usług,
- spójnych nazw kategorii,
- powtarzalnych atrybutów marki,
- zgodnych opisów misji, działań, doświadczenia.
Niespójność sygnałów osłabia zaufanie AI i zmniejsza szansę na rekomendacje.
